Masses the native agent library specified by the absolute path title. This option is akin to -agentlib but makes use of the entire route and file name in the library.

For those who configure (or resize) the OS kernel parameters /proc/sys/kernel/shmmax or /proc/sys/vm/nr_hugepages, Java processes may well allocate substantial webpages for parts As well as the Java heap. These methods can allocate large web pages for the following areas:

Linux only: This option will be the equal of specifying -XX:+UseLargePages. This option is disabled by default. This selection pre-allocates all large pages up-entrance, when memory is reserved; For that reason the JVM can’t dynamically expand or shrink significant internet pages memory areas; see -XX:UseTransparentHugePages If you need this habits.

Logs messages tagged with the gc tag utilizing the trace stage to some rotating file established with 5 information with size one MB with The bottom title gctrace.txt and makes use of decorations uptimemillis and pid.

The JVM utilizes a similar mechanism to put into action the aspect of dumping thread stacks for debugging functions. The JVM utilizes CTRL_BREAK_EVENT to conduct thread dumps.

The default value is ready to 500 KB. The Original code cache dimensions shouldn’t be fewer than the system's minimum memory webpage size. The following instance exhibits the way to established the initial code cache dimensions to 32 KB:

Allows efficiency optimization of the application over a device with nonuniform memory architecture (NUMA) by growing the appliance's usage of lessen latency memory.

I've added dependent project in my project by using pom.xml entry. But People are downloaded as jar exactly where I can discover .class file only.

Enables using aggressive overall performance optimization attributes. By default, this option is disabled and experimental performance features aren’t utilised.

Allows tracing of the loader constraints recording. By default, this option is disabled and loader constraints recording isn’t traced.

Specifies the name of the class for being released. Command-line entries adhering to classname are the my blog arguments for the main process.

This is a industrial feature that needs you to definitely also specify the -XX:+UnlockCommercialFeatures solution. This can be also an experimental element; it might improve in upcoming releases.

